US Interest in Bitcoin Sinks to Near 5-Year Low
US interest in Bitcoin has fallen to its lowest level in nearly five years.

AI comment — why bearish
A notable decline in US interest in Bitcoin suggests a potential shift in investor focus away from digital assets. This could translate to broader market implications, possibly indicating a reduced inflow of capital into the cryptocurrency space and a cooling of speculative fervor. Such a trend may negatively impact market sentiment, fostering a more cautious or bearish outlook among participants. This waning interest could be intrinsically linked to prevailing macro themes, such as rising interest rates, inflation concerns, or a general flight to perceived safer assets, all of which can diminish investor confidence. Consequently, a decrease in demand may lead to a lower risk appetite, prompting investors to reallocate capital towards traditional markets or more established investment vehicles, thereby influencing overall market dynamics.
